Q: Is 225,203,004 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 225,203,004 is a composite number.

Why is 225,203,004 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 225,203,004 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 9 12 13 18 26 27 36 39 52 54 78 81 108 117 127 156 162 234 254 324 351 381 421 468 508 702 762 842 1,053 1,143 1,263 1,404 1,524 1,651 1,684 2,106 2,286 2,526 3,302 3,429 3,789 4,212 4,572 4,953 5,052 5,473 6,604 6,858 7,578 9,906 10,287 10,946 11,367 13,716 14,859 15,156 16,419 19,812 20,574 21,892 22,734 29,718 32,838 34,101 41,148 44,577 45,468 49,257 53,467 59,436 65,676 68,202 89,154 98,514 106,934 133,731 136,404 147,771 160,401 178,308 197,028 213,868 267,462 295,542 320,802 443,313 481,203 534,924 591,084 641,604 695,071 886,626 962,406 1,390,142 1,443,609 1,773,252 1,924,812 2,085,213 2,780,284 2,887,218 4,170,426 4,330,827 5,774,436 6,255,639 8,340,852 8,661,654 12,511,278 17,323,308 18,766,917 25,022,556 37,533,834 56,300,751 75,067,668 112,601,502 and 225,203,004, with no remainder.

Since 225,203,004 cannot be divided by just 1 and 225,203,004, it is a composite number.
